The Rat is the first animal in the 12-year cycle of the Chinese zodiac. Representing intelligence, adaptability, and resourcefulness, the Rat holds a place of honor in Chinese culture. This 1 oz .999 Fine Silver round from Golden State Mint pays tribute to that legacy, making it a meaningful piece for collectors and those celebrating the Lunar New Year alike.
The obverse displays two rats exploring and sniffing about, with the Chinese symbol for rat to their left. To their right is the size “One Troy Ounce”. Featured on the rim of the round is the title “Year of the Rat”, the purity “.999 Fine Silver”, and “Golden State Mint” at the bottom.
On the reverse, the twelve animals of the Chinese zodiac are arranged in a circle, each representing a month of the Chinese lunar year. This thoughtful design encapsulates the full scope of the zodiac, making this round a meaningful addition to any collection.
